Picking the Right 3-Way Ball Valve for Cryogenic Fluids
Identifying a apt 3-way-ball apparatus for cryogenic operations demands careful assessment of several critical criteria. The extremely low cold levels inherent in cryogenic systems – often plummeting to -196°C (-321°F) or lower – present exclusive challenges. Material preference is paramount; only materials with proven conformity and ductility at these temperatures, such as metallic steel grades like 304L or 316L, or specialized pure alloys, should be analyzed. Furthermore, the assembly's sealing performance is vital to prevent leaks, requiring innovative stem sealing formations and low-temperature oils. Finally, pressure assessments and actuation ways, taking into account potential pressure bursts, must be attentively matched to the system's specifications. Neglecting these aspects can lead to critical failure and safety hazards.
Frostbitten Globe Valve Component Agreement Guide
Picking the appropriate element for cryogenic globular valves is paramount, given the extreme temperatures involved. This manual highlights common substances and their response when exposed to cryogenic fluids such as substance nitrogen, substance helium, and oxygen. Stainless steels, particularly kinds 304 and 316, often demonstrate adequate hardness and tarnishing resistance, though martensitic elements require careful consideration regarding vulnerability. Aluminum alloys can be suitable for certain applications, however, their bendability and protection to specific chemicals needs thorough evaluation. Copper alloys, while offering some benefits, may exhibit lessened efficacy at these lowered temperatures. Consultation with fabricators and comprehensive inspection is essential to validate permanence and trustworthiness in cryogenic tasks.
